Fibromyalgia: an illness without a definitive test or cure
Description
May 2, 2021
May is Fibromyalgia Awareness Month, which is dedicated to a chronic illness that can cause widespread body pain and fatigue, sleep, memory and digestive issues. It's an illness that affects two per cent of Canadians, of which around 85 per cent are women. Global’s Sharmeen Somani spoke with a woman who tells us about her daily struggles with the illness.
